1995 Hermitage AOC Ermitage Cuvée Cathelin, Rhône, France

Exceptionally complex, deep nose, extremely ripe mixed berries, spicy notes, prominent mineral notes, black olives, some sugar candy and malt. Concentrated, ripe, creamy fruit on the palate, red and black berries, black olives and malted notes, earthy notes, licorice and coffee grounds, very ripe tannins evenly distributed, but still slightly astringent, vegetal traces, prominent mineral notes, complex, great depth, very long finish. Needs aeration.

Best to drink: 2016-2035+ What our ratings mean
